This paper introduces a new dynamic bandwidth allocation (DBA) algorithm for upstream Ethernet passive optical networks (EPON) that supports global priority. The algorithm is hierarchical, where it involves the allocation of bandwidth in optical line terminal and optical network units. It supports differentiated services where the excessive bandwidth in this algorithm is allocated fairly according to the global priority. We compare the DBA algorithm proposed with previous DBA algorithms in the literature. The results show significant improvement in terms of bandwidth utilization and overall packet delay.
